How Does Viagra Work

When sexual stimulation begins nitric oxide (NO) is released into the spongy tissue of the penis. NO then activates an enzyme that increases the production of cyclic guanosine monophosphate (cGMP) the substance that relaxes the spongy tissue of the penis and facilitates an influx of blood. As specific enzymes slowly degrade cGMP the penis will slowly loose its ability to sustain an erection. Viagra works by inhibiting those enzymes that degrade cGMP, thereby enhancing ones ability to obtain and sustain an erection. VIAGRA enables many men with erectile dysfunction to respond to sexual stimulation. When a man is sexually excited, VIAGRA helps the penis fill with enough blood to cause an erection. After sex is over, the erection goes away.

How Effective is Viagra

Over 21 studies have been done to evaluate the efficacy of Viagra. Evaluation of drug activity was most often done using a self-assessment questionnaire. During a 6-month open labeled study, Viagra was found to improve sexual function in 88% of those treated. This included frequency, firmness, and maintenance of an erection; frequency of orgasm; frequency and level of desire; frequency, satisfaction and enjoyment of sexual intercourse; and overall relationship satisfaction.

Other Information

This medicine can help many erectile dysfunction or male impotence sufferers when it is used as prescribed by their doctors. However, Viagra is not for everyone. It is intended for use only by men who have erectile disfunction. Viagra must never be used by men who are taking medicines that contain nitrates of any kind, at any time. This includes nitroglycerin. If you take Viagra with any nitrate medicine your blood pressure could suddenly drop to an unsafe or life threatening level.

How Sex Affects the Body

When a man is sexually excited, the penis rapidly fills with more blood than usual. The penis then expands and hardens. This is called an erection. After the man is done having sex, this extra blood flows out of the penis back into the body. The erection goes away. If an erection lasts for a long time (more than 6 hours), it can permanently damage your penis. You should call a doctor immediately if you ever have a prolonged erection that lasts more than 4 hours. Some conditions and medicines interfere with this natural erection process. The penis cannot fill with enough blood. The man cannot have an erection. This is called erectile disfunction if it becomes a frequent problem.

How should you take Sildenafil Citrate?

Taking Sildenafil Citrate approximately 1 hour before sexual activity works best for most men. Depending on how and when the drug works for you, an interval of one-half hour to as much as 4 hours may prove ideal.

If you miss a dose: Sildenafil Citrate is not for regular use. Take it only before sexual activity.

Storage: Store at room temperature.

What side effects may occur?

Side effects cannot be anticipated. If any develop or change in intensity, inform your doctor as soon as possible. Only your doctor can determine if it is safe for you to continue taking Sildenafil Citrate.

  • More common side effects may include: Abnormal vision (color tinge, blurring, sensitivity to light), acid indigestion, diarrhea, flushing, headache, nasal congestion, urinary tract infection

Heart attack, stroke, heart irregularities, dangerous surges in blood pressure, and sudden death have all been reported after use of Sildenafil Citrate, usually in men with existing cardiac risk factors, and typically during or shortly after sex.

Why should Sildenafil Citrate not be prescribed?

Do not take Sildenafil Citrate if you are taking any nitrate-based drug, including nitroglycerin patches (Nitro-Dur, Transderm-Nitro), nitroglycerin ointment (Nitro-Bid, Nitrol), nitroglycerin pills (Nitro-Bid, Nitrostat), and isosorbide pills (Dilatrate-SR, Isordil, Sorbitrate). Combining Sildenafil Citrate with these drugs can cause a severe drop in blood pressure.

If Sildenafil Citrate gives you an allergic reaction, do not use it again.
